Find a Private Psychiatrist: A Comprehensive Guide
Discovering the ideal mental health expert can be a critical action toward improved wellness. Private psychiatrists offer specialized care and treatment for numerous mental health disorders, helping clients browse intricate psychological and mental difficulties. This post provides a comprehensive summary of how to find a private psychiatrist, the aspects to consider, and the questions to ask throughout your search.
Comprehending Psychiatry
Psychiatry is a branch of medicine focused on diagnosing, dealing with, and preventing mental health issues. Psychiatrists are medical doctors who can recommend medications, perform physical assessments, and provide various forms of treatment. When trying to find a private psychiatrist, understanding various aspects of their practice can help assist your selection process.

Why Choose a Private Psychiatrist?
- Personalized Care: Private psychiatrists frequently have lower patient loads, permitting them to use more customized attention compared to those operating in public health systems.
- Greater Availability and Flexibility: Private practices frequently offer more versatile consultation times, consisting of nights and weekends.
- Diverse Treatment Methods: They might employ a series of healing techniques tailored to particular patient needs.
Secret Factors to Consider When Searching
Discovering the right psychiatrist includes numerous considerations. Here are some essential aspects to bear in mind:
- Credentials and Specialization: Ensure the psychiatrist is board-certified and possesses the proper qualifications. Look for any specialization that aligns with your particular needs (e.g., stress and anxiety conditions, depression, dependency).
- Place: Consider the convenience of the psychiatrist's workplace location, as regular check outs might be needed.
- Insurance Coverage: Check if the psychiatrist accepts your insurance, if suitable. It's vital to understand the costs involved in private treatment.
- Method to Treatment: Familiarize yourself with various treatment techniques (cognitive behavioral therapy, psychoanalysis, etc) and select a psychiatrist whose methods resonate with your comfort level.
Actions to Finding a Private Psychiatrist
Discovering an ideal private psychiatrist includes systematic actions. Here is a thorough approach you can take:
- Research Options: Utilize online resources, such as psychiatric therapy directory sites, or request for recommendations from primary care service providers or trusted friends.
- Review Qualifications: Check each psychiatrist's qualifications, expertises, and reviews from other patients.
- Reserve Initial Consultations: Schedule conferences with a few psychiatrists to discuss your issues and evaluate the connection.
- Examine Comfort Levels: During the consultations, take note of your comfort and openness with the psychiatrist.
- Examine Treatment Plans: Discuss possible treatment plans, including medications and therapy choices.
- Devote to a Decision: After conferences, assess your experiences and decide based on comfort, professionalism, and method to treatment.
Concerns to Ask During the First Visit
When meeting with a psychiatrist for the very first time, consider asking the following concerns:

- What is your experience in treating my particular condition?
- What is your treatment philosophy?
- What are the prospective negative effects of the medication you may recommend?
- How frequently do you generally schedule follow-up appointments?
- Are there extra treatments or support system you suggest?
Frequently asked questions
1. How do I determine if I require to see a psychiatrist?If you are experiencing persistent mental health symptoms, such as stress and anxiety, depression, mood swings, or behavioral changes that interrupt everyday life, it might be an indicator to seek the aid of a psychiatrist. 2. Is my information personal with a psychiatrist?Yes, psychiatristsare bound by privacy laws and principles. Nevertheless, there are exceptions, such as if there is a threat of damage to oneself or others. 3. The length of time does treatment normally last with a psychiatrist?Treatment period differs widely based on specific requirements, the seriousness of conditions, and the treatment technique. Some might require only a few sessions, while others might engage in long-term treatment. 4. Can a psychiatrist recommend medication without therapy?Yes, psychiatrists can prescribe medication for mental health conditions without offering treatment.
However, a combined technique frequently yields the very Best Ways To Improve Mental Health results. 5.
What is the difference in between a psychiatrist and a psychologist?Psychiatrists are medical physicians who can recommend medication and offer therapy, while psychologists typically concentrate on psychiatric therapyand do not recommend medication(in most states).
